Transaction 84fb27eed3407fa928d17d32559a06a1afcce6af471d313ee21b93e626d22753
1 Input
1 Output
-
84fb27eed3407fa928d17d32559a06a1afcce6af471d313ee21b93e626d22753:0
- value
- 77090273
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dba731f7b70ba4872e40334d4bca00bb372b3a58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2RGwHsS5zP3ydu9TVvo41LcEPNZbvgxL